4# A rather specialized script to make sure that a symbolic link named
5# RCS exists pointing to a real RCS directory in a parallel tree
6# referenced as RCStree in an ancestor directory.
7# (I use this because I like my RCS files to reside on a physically
8# different machine).
9
10import os
11
12def main():
13 rcstree = 'RCStree'
14 rcs = 'RCS'
15 if os.path.islink(rcs):
16 print `rcs`, 'is a symlink to', `os.readlink(rcs)`
17 return
18 if os.path.isdir(rcs):
19 print `rcs`, 'is an ordinary directory'
20 return
21 if os.path.exists(rcs):
22 print `rcs`, 'is a file?!?!'
23 return
24 #
25 p = os.getcwd()
26 up = ''
27 down = ''
28 # Invariants:
29 # (1) join(p, down) is the current directory
30 # (2) up is the same directory as p
31 # Ergo:
32 # (3) join(up, down) is the current directory
33 #print 'p =', `p`
34 while not os.path.isdir(os.path.join(p, rcstree)):
35 head, tail = os.path.split(p)
36 #print 'head =', `head`, '; tail =', `tail`
37 if not tail:
38 print 'Sorry, no ancestor dir contains', `rcstree`
39 return
40 p = head
41 up = os.path.join(os.pardir, up)
42 down = os.path.join(tail, down)
43 #print 'p =', `p`, '; up =', `up`, '; down =', `down`
44 there = os.path.join(up, rcstree)
45 there = os.path.join(there, down)
46 there = os.path.join(there, rcs)
47 if os.path.isdir(there):
48 print `there`, 'already exists'
49 else:
50 print 'making', `there`
51 makedirs(there)
52 print 'making symlink', `rcs`, '->', `there`
53 os.symlink(there, rcs)
54
55def makedirs(p):
56 if not os.path.isdir(p):
57 head, tail = os.path.split(p)
58 makedirs(head)
59 os.mkdir(p, 0777)
60
61main()
